test(post): cover the upload-submit gate and lightbox EXIF-dims invariant

Regression specs for the two 2026-07-09 prod bugs (fixed in user/ e17a5dc):

- upload-gate.spec.js — UG1/UG2: create submit is blocked with a visible
  message while a photo upload is in flight or after it FAILED; nothing may
  land on disk. The form plugin's own guard misses LOADING and
  PROCESSING_ERROR, which silently dropped a photo on a fast save.
- lightbox-dims.spec.js — LD1: a slide's data-pswp-* must equal the
  browser-rendered natural size of the linked image. Fixture is an 800x600
  JPEG with EXIF Orientation=6 (renders 600x800 portrait), planted on disk
  in the demo trip (the active trip may be an unpublished draft that 404s).

New fixture: tests/fixtures/test-photo-exif-portrait.jpg.

Note: the suite currently needs GRAV_TEST_USER/GRAV_TEST_PASS overrides —
the .env GRAV_TEST_PASS contains shell-special chars that break `make
test-account` (see the Makefile comment requiring a plain password).

// @ts-check
// Test: LD1 — the PhotoSwipe slide's declared dimensions must match what the
// browser actually renders for the linked image (BUG 2026-07-09: portrait
// iPhone JPEGs squeezed to landscape in the fullscreen lightbox).
//
// Root cause: entry-journal.html.twig fed `img.width`/`img.height` (raw
// getimagesize() of the ORIGINAL file — EXIF orientation ignored) into
// data-pswp-*, while the slide href pointed at that original, which browsers
// display EXIF-rotated. For a stored-landscape portrait photo the attrs said
// landscape while the pixels rendered portrait → PhotoSwipe squeezed them.
//
// The invariant tested here is environment-proof: whatever file the slide
// links to, its browser-rendered natural size must equal the data-pswp-*
// attrs. (Whether the photo ALSO displays upright depends on the server's
// php-exif extension feeding auto_fix_orientation — present on prod, absent
// in the local dev container — so upright-ness is deliberately not asserted.)
//
// The fixture entry is planted straight on disk in the DEMO trip (the active
// trip is whatever site.yaml says and may be an unpublished draft that 404s;
// this spec exercises template rendering, not the posting pipeline — that is
// upload-gate.spec.js's job). touch(system.yaml) bumps the config checksum so
// the page-tree index rebuilds — the same invalidation cache-on-save uses.
const { test, expect } = require('@playwright/test');
const path = require('path');
const fs = require('fs');
const { execSync } = require('child_process');
// Stored 800x600 with EXIF Orientation=6: browsers render it 600x800 portrait.
const EXIF_PORTRAIT = path.join(__dirname, '../../fixtures/test-photo-exif-portrait.jpg');
const USER_DIR = path.join(__dirname, '../../../user');
const DEMO_DAILIES = path.join(USER_DIR, 'pages/01.trips/italy-2026-demo/01.dailies');
const DEMO_TRIP_URL = '/trips/italy-2026-demo';
const TAG = `ld1-fixture-${Date.now()}`;
const ENTRY_DIR = path.join(DEMO_DAILIES, `2026-09-30-1200-${TAG}.entry`);
function bumpPageTreeIndex() {
// mtime bump on system.yaml changes config->checksum(), which keys the
// pages index — next request rebuilds the tree from disk.
execSync(`touch "${path.join(USER_DIR, 'config/system.yaml')}"`);
}
test.beforeAll(() => {
fs.mkdirSync(ENTRY_DIR, { recursive: true });
fs.copyFileSync(EXIF_PORTRAIT, path.join(ENTRY_DIR, 'photo-01.jpg'));
fs.writeFileSync(path.join(ENTRY_DIR, 'entry.md'), [
'---',
`title: 'UI Test ${TAG}'`,
"date: '2026-09-30 12:00'",
'template: entry',
'published: true',
'---',
'',
`Lightbox dims fixture ${TAG}. Safe to delete.`,
'',
].join('\n'));
bumpPageTreeIndex();
});
test.afterAll(() => {
fs.rmSync(ENTRY_DIR, { recursive: true, force: true });
bumpPageTreeIndex();
});
test('LD1: lightbox slide dims match the rendered size of the linked image', async ({ page }) => {
const card = page.locator('.journal-post', { hasText: TAG });
const slide = card.locator('a.journal-photo-slide').first();
// The config-checksum bump has second-granularity mtimes; a goto in the
// same second can still be served the stale cached page. Reload until the
// planted card is in the rendered feed.
await expect(async () => {
await page.goto(DEMO_TRIP_URL);
await expect(slide).toBeAttached({ timeout: 1000 });
}).toPass({ timeout: 20_000 });
const attrW = Number(await slide.getAttribute('data-pswp-width'));
const attrH = Number(await slide.getAttribute('data-pswp-height'));
const href = await slide.getAttribute('href');
expect(attrW).toBeGreaterThan(0);
expect(attrH).toBeGreaterThan(0);
const natural = await page.evaluate((src) => new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
const i = new Image();
i.onload = () => resolve({ w: i.naturalWidth, h: i.naturalHeight });
i.onerror = () => reject(new Error('image failed to load: ' + src));
i.src = src;
}), href);
expect(natural.w, `data-pswp-width vs rendered width of ${href}`).toBe(attrW);
expect(natural.h, `data-pswp-height vs rendered height of ${href}`).toBe(attrH);
});

// @ts-check
// Tests: UG1UG2 — the create form must never submit while a photo is not
// fully uploaded (BUG 2026-07-09: a fast save after adding a picture posted a
// text-only entry; the photo was silently dropped).
//
// The form plugin's own submit guard (filepond-handler.js) only blocks the
// PROCESSING / PROCESSING_QUEUED states. Two states slip through it:
// - UG1: LOADING — the moment between picking a file and it entering the
// upload queue (the "too quick" click). Guarded here with a slowed upload.
// - UG2: PROCESSING_ERROR — a failed upload keeps its thumbnail, passes the
// ≥1-photo validation, and the form posts without the file. This is the
// silent-data-loss path.
// post-form.js owns the complete gate (theme code; the form plugin is
// GPM-managed and not patchable in-repo).
const { test, expect } = require('@playwright/test');
const { fillEditor, findEntry, cleanupEntry, TEST_PHOTO } = require('../helpers');
// FilePond uploads go to the form route with .json + the file-upload task
// (Form.php:1183: withExtension('json')->withGravParam('task','file-upload')),
// i.e. /post.json/task:file-upload — the task is a PATH segment, so a glob
// with a non-slash-crossing `*` misses it; match by regex instead.
const UPLOAD_URL = /\/post\.json\//;
const created = [];
test.afterAll(() => created.forEach(cleanupEntry));
async function fillCreateForm(page, tag) {
await page.goto('/post');
await page.fill('input[name="data[title]"]', `UI Test ${tag}`);
await fillEditor(page, `Upload-gate fixture ${tag}. Safe to delete.`);
}
// ── UG1: submit while the upload is still in flight is blocked ────────────────
test('UG1: submitting while a photo upload is in flight is blocked with a message', async ({ page }) => {
const tag = `ug1-${Date.now()}`;
// Slow the upload down so the submit click lands mid-flight.
await page.route(UPLOAD_URL, async (route) => {
await new Promise((r) => setTimeout(r, 6000));
await route.continue();
});
await fillCreateForm(page, tag);
await page.locator('input.filepond--browser').setInputFiles(TEST_PHOTO);
// The item exists but cannot have finished uploading (route is held).
await page.waitForSelector('.filepond--item');
await page.locator('.btn-post').evaluate((el) => el.click());
created.push(tag);
// Blocked: visible feedback, no success notice, nothing written to disk.
await expect(page.locator('.photo-convert-status')).toContainText(/uploading/i);
await expect(page.locator('.notices.success')).toHaveCount(0);
expect(findEntry(tag), 'no entry may be created mid-upload').toBeNull();
});
// ── UG2: submit with a FAILED upload is blocked, not silently posted ──────────
test('UG2: submitting after a photo upload failed is blocked with an error', async ({ page }) => {
const tag = `ug2-${Date.now()}`;
// Make the upload fail server-side (transient network/limit failure).
await page.route(UPLOAD_URL, (route) => route.fulfill({ status: 500, body: 'nope' }));
await fillCreateForm(page, tag);
await page.locator('input.filepond--browser').setInputFiles(TEST_PHOTO);
// Wait for FilePond to mark the item as failed.
await page.waitForSelector('.filepond--item[data-filepond-item-state*="error"]', { timeout: 20_000 });
await page.locator('.btn-post').evaluate((el) => el.click());
created.push(tag);
// Blocked: the error is surfaced, the form did not post, no disk write.
await expect(page.locator('.photo-convert-status')).toContainText(/failed/i);
await expect(page.locator('.notices.success')).toHaveCount(0);
expect(findEntry(tag), 'a failed upload must never produce a photo-less entry').toBeNull();
});
